Hatch is currently seeking a Junior Piping Designer for our team located in Tampa, FL or Houston, TX.  As a Junior Piping Designer, you will be responsible for the production of mechanical and piping layouts, models and drawings in accordance with project requirements under the supervision of the Lead Piping Designer.

 

Key Responsibilities

  • Perform the design and drafting of mechanical and piping plant models using applicable standards, project technical specifications and enterprise or project procedures. 
  • Development of 3D models in an integrated CAD environment
  • General Arrangement drawings of piping and plant layouts from the 3D model as required by the project.
  • Generate piping isometric drawings from the 3D model as required by the project.
  • Preparation of and updates to project deliverables including Process Flow Diagrams (PFD), Piping & Instrumentation Drawings (P&ID) and pipe isometric drawings
  • Provide material quantity take offs for estimating purposes or inclusion into bulk commodity purchases and installation contracts. 

 

Education and Experience:

  • Working towards graduating in 2024, or recently graduated, with an Associate Degree in Computer Aided Design (specialization in mechanical and piping systems), Mechanical Engineering Technology Degree or equivalent degree from an accredited institution.
